Rory
Over the Rainbow Bridge
Just for clarity, there have been no real issues between the two dogs. They have happily slept in the same room together, albeit Rory is muzzled if we're not around as a precaution. Quite early on, Rory lay next to our grey's bed to sleep and when we got up this morning, our grey was asleep on the floor next to his bed which he is now happily using. Both dogs have full run of the house and we haven't needed to separate them. They walk together on the lead beautifully but are just happy to give each other space when at home. Although we thought our dog may have been lonely alone in the house in the past, this does not seem to be the case as she is not bothered either way about Rory's presence. Rory doesn't seem to mind that our dog is let off the lead in the local park and has met several dogs today all of different sizes, ages and temperaments and was quite happily wagging his tail, which was lovely to see. One of them, same breed as in Turner and Hooch, who was quite strong and boisterous licked Rory's muzzle and Rory didn't bat an eyelid.
